On my Jamma cabinet, there are two speaker holes, but only one speaker under the hood.
Is there any benefit in adding a second? Cab will be running 90's titles, but there is a chance a Cave shooter will make it in.
Also there are only two wires coming up from the Jamma harness, what type of magic fu would be required to wire up an additional speaker if it was warranted?
-
That's called mono. Not all pcbs provide stereo sound. For adding a second speaker, just follow the jamma pinout and tap in to the appropriate wires, or jumper over from the existing speaker for dual mono.
